amekins said:
And so that is your normal feed when there is no deficiency. I’m not sure why I have 1.5 tsp written down unless it was for the full 2-gallon jug that I use. In any event, she clearly doesn’t like something but the rest (the others getting the Epsom salts) are perfectly happy. For now, I’ll flush her, back way off or altogether drop the Epsom salts for the next water or two.
Click to expand...
No normal is 1 tsp per 5 gal. Or 1 gram per gal.

amekins said:
I put both gloves and scissors in the freezer. Still had a hard time with the gloves, but it was also only one plant. But it was nice.
Click to expand...
The other way to do it is like how they make charas. This is how i usualy do.. Once i get a little ball of scissor hash ill use that to collect the hash off my gloves by working it a bit to get the hash ball soft, then press it into the finger covered in resin hard, let it sit for a second and then pull if off swiftly, and the resin should come off the finger and stay with the hash ball. Like this;
